Output e766989b22383f8cf8a665a4bc0f4a5814e5509dbf046f61d5295c49b14eedc8:1

value
588152237
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8510b8da476afee43ff801bacc2b814576d3716f OP_EQUALVERIFY OP_CHECKSIG
address
1D8auPGi6EXihAXZktN8mvQBQch6vsWYWV
transaction
e766989b22383f8cf8a665a4bc0f4a5814e5509dbf046f61d5295c49b14eedc8
spent
true